Understanding Insulin Pumps and Weight Challenges

As someone who has guided thousands through the CFP Weight Loss methodology, I see daily how hormonal changes and insulin resistance make weight loss feel impossible after age 45. For those managing type 2 diabetes or prediabetes, high insulin levels drive fat storage, especially around the midsection. Starting an insulin pump like Omnipod can change this dynamic by delivering insulin more precisely than injections, often requiring lower total daily doses. This precision helps stabilize blood glucose and reduces the rollercoaster that leads to cravings and overeating.

Practical Strategies for Success with Insulin Pump Therapy

Begin with basal rate adjustments under your doctor's guidance to avoid hypoglycemia while promoting fat utilization. Focus on protein-first meals (aim for 25-30g per meal) and non-starchy vegetables to minimize insulin spikes. The CFP method emphasizes time-restricted eating windows that fit busy schedules—no more than 10 hours daily. Track your total daily insulin use; many patients see a 20-30% drop within months, correlating with easier weight maintenance.
